Andrea Livermore
Andrea Livermore is currently the Executive Director of United
Way of Windham County, located in the southeast corner of
Vermont. She has worked in the human service field for over
20 years. Prior to joining the United Way, she served as executive
Director of Youth Services, Inc. a private non-profit organization,
serving youth and families in Windham County, for
over nine years. Andrea received her Masters in Business Administration
from Western New England College. She serves in a statewide
advisory capacity to the Vermont Community Foundation, and
serves as director on the Board of the Brattleboro Boys and
Girls Club. She serves on the Fund Distribution Committee
of the Fanny Holt Ames and Edna Louise Holt Fund.
